The New Orleans Pelicans (0-3) will attempt to end a three-game losing streak when visiting the Denver Nuggets (2-1) on October 29, 2025 at Ball Arena. Wednesday's matchup between the Nuggets and the Pelicans features the Nuggets as double-digit 11.5-point favorites. The game has a point total of 237.5.

Nuggets Leaders

  • Nikola Jokic collected 29.6 points, 12.7 rebounds and 10.2 assists last year. He also sank 57.6% of his shots from the field (ninth in NBA) and 41.7% from beyond the arc, with 2 triples per game.
  • Last season, Jamal Murray recorded an average of 21.4 points, 3.9 boards and 6 assists per game.
  • Christian Braun's stats last season included 15.4 points, 5.2 boards and 2.6 assists per game. He drained 58% of his shots from the field (eighth in NBA) and 39.7% from beyond the arc, with an average of 1.1 triples.
  • Jonas Valanciunas' numbers last season were 10.4 points, 7.7 rebounds and 2 assists per game. He drained 55% of his shots from the field.
  • Cameron Johnson put up 18.8 points, 4.3 rebounds and 3.4 assists per game, plus 0.9 steals and 0.4 blocks.
